i'm curious as to what 3rd party payment options other cohousings use for
members to pay dues?  we want to create another payment method for members
to pay their dues, but everyone has a different preference. we want to pick
one or two that have zero or low fees, offers the widest reach and has
good, clear tracking.   Zelle, Paypal, Googlepay, Applepay, Poppay, Venmo
and Quickbooks Payment are platforms that come to mind?

we currently accept checks (either from the individual or from their bank's
bill pay system, of if they are at the same bank, many do balance
transfers. several have requested an alternative method.

paypal is the most ubiquitous, but other than person-to-person... bank
account-to-bank account, it can charge fees. is there a way to 'lock it in'
to person-to-person and exclude credit card for payments to avoid fees?

saw on another thread that zelle is common with banks, though i have never
used/seen it and does not seem to be partnered with our bank.

what do you all use? and why did you settle on that one? do you offer more
than one?
